Stay near popular Wagga Wagga attractions

Wagga Wagga Civic Theatre

8.8/10 (113 reviews)
The Riverina region's premier performing arts venue showcases diverse local and touring productions. Enjoy excellent acoustics and pre-show drinks on the balcony while experiencing the cultural heart of Wagga Wagga.
See properties

Thirsty Crow Brewery

8.8/10 (136 reviews)
Savour award-winning craft beers like Vanilla Milk Stout at this beloved Wagga Wagga brewery. Weekend tours offer brewing insights and tastings, perfectly paired with local craft pizzas in the inviting beer garden.
See properties

Wagga Wagga Botanic Gardens

9.2/10 (344 reviews)
Explore 22 acres of themed gardens, from native flora to cacti, alongside a mini zoo and aviary. Catch the Willans Hill Miniature Railway on select Sundays for a delightful journey through this botanical sanctuary.
See properties

Wagga Wagga Country Club

8.0/10 (79 reviews)
This championship golf course along Lake Albert offers one of New South Wales' finest country golfing experiences. Enjoy undulating fairways and strategic bunkers before dining at the clubhouse with serene water views.
See properties

Wiradjuri Walking Track Lake Albert Trailhead

This 42-kilometer trail encircles Wagga Wagga, showcasing diverse landscapes from riverbanks to hilltops. Explore the serene Lake Albert section for waterside views and exceptional birdwatching opportunities.
See properties

Wagga Wagga Art Gallery

8.6/10 (118 reviews)
Home to Australia's National Art Glass Collection, this gallery showcases 700 contemporary glass pieces in a bright, modern space. Explore rotating exhibitions of regional artists' work with free admission.
See properties

Oasis Aquatic Centre

This comprehensive aquatic complex offers both indoor and outdoor pools for serious swimmers and families alike. Enjoy the leisure pool's interactive water features or float along the Turbo Pool's flowing river.
See properties

Wiradjuri Reserve

8.8/10 (162 reviews)
This sacred riverside spot honours the Wiradjuri people's traditional meeting place along the Murrumbidgee. Enjoy walks, fishing, or boating while absorbing the rich Aboriginal heritage through interpretive displays.

Best time to go to Wagga Wagga

The best time to visit Wagga Wagga is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. January is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is sunny with no rain. July is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January78.3°F (25.7°C)No RainSun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
February75.2°F (24.0°C)Light RainSunnySlightly LowAverage
March69.8°F (21.0°C)Light RainSunnySlightly HighAverage
April61.2°F (16.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May52.3°F (11.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
June47.3°F (8.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
July45.9°F (7.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
August47.1°F (8.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
September52.2°F (11.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
October59.0°F (15.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
November66.4°F (19.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
December72.7°F (22.6°C)Light RainSunnySlightly HighA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to Wagga Wagga

Flying into Wagga Wagga, New South Wales, is convenient with several nearby airports. Wagga Wagga Airport (WGA) is located 11.3km from the city centre, with excellent hotel options such as Quest Wagga Wagga and Rsl Club Motel. Both hotels offer 24-hour airport shuttle services. Albury Airport (ABX), situated 112.7km away, features hotels like Albury Manor House and Albury Georgian Motel & Suites, both approximately 3.2km from the airport. Lastly, Griffith Airport (GFF) is 152.9km from Wagga Wagga, with accommodations like Econo Lodge Griffith Motor Inn, located 3.2km from the airport, available for travellers. All provide easy access to their respective airports.

What's the weather like in Wagga Wagga?
The hottest months are usually January and February, with an average temperature of 23°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 9°C. Average annual precipitation for Wagga Wagga is 736 mm.
